Object.defineProperty(exports, "__esModule", { value: true });
exports.Bluetooth = void 0;
// --- Implementation ---
class Bluetooth {
constructor(bidi) {
this.bidi = bidi;
}
static async create(driver) {
const caps = await driver.getCapabilities();
if (!caps.get('webSocketUrl')) {
throw new Error('WebDriver instance must support BiDi protocol');
}
const bidi = await driver.getBidi();
return new Bluetooth(bidi);
}
async handleRequestDevicePrompt(params) {
const response = await this.bidi.send({
method: 'bluetooth.handleRequestDevicePrompt',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async simulateAdapter(params) {
const response = await this.bidi.send({
method: 'bluetooth.simulateAdapter',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async disableSimulation(params) {
const response = await this.bidi.send({
method: 'bluetooth.disableSimulation',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async simulatePreconnectedPeripheral(params) {
const response = await this.bidi.send({
method: 'bluetooth.simulatePreconnectedPeripheral',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async simulateAdvertisement(params) {
const response = await this.bidi.send({
method: 'bluetooth.simulateAdvertisement',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async simulateGattConnectionResponse(params) {
const response = await this.bidi.send({
method: 'bluetooth.simulateGattConnectionResponse',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async simulateGattDisconnection(params) {
const response = await this.bidi.send({
method: 'bluetooth.simulateGattDisconnection',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async simulateService(params) {
const response = await this.bidi.send({
method: 'bluetooth.simulateService',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async simulateCharacteristic(params) {
const response = await this.bidi.send({
method: 'bluetooth.simulateCharacteristic',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async simulateCharacteristicResponse(params) {
const response = await this.bidi.send({
method: 'bluetooth.simulateCharacteristicResponse',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async simulateDescriptor(params) {
const response = await this.bidi.send({
method: 'bluetooth.simulateDescriptor',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async simulateDescriptorResponse(params) {
const response = await this.bidi.send({
method: 'bluetooth.simulateDescriptorResponse',
params: params,
});
if (response['type'] === 'error') {
throw new Error(`${response['error']}: ${response['message']}`);
}
}
async onRequestDevicePromptUpdated(callback) {
await this.bidi.subscribe('bluetooth.requestDevicePromptUpdated');
this.bidi.on('bluetooth.requestDevicePromptUpdated', (params) => {
callback(params);
});
}
async onGattConnectionAttempted(callback) {
await this.bidi.subscribe('bluetooth.gattConnectionAttempted');
this.bidi.on('bluetooth.gattConnectionAttempted', (params) => {
callback(params);
});
}
}
exports.Bluetooth = Bluetooth;
